“Kuldeep” (1946) is a by now obscure movie which was directed by N Vaswani for Maya Arts Productions, Bombay. The movie had Vijay Mohini, Tasneem, Madan Puri, Bhudo Advani, Sheikh, Gulzar, Azad, Basheer, Amir Banu etc in it.
Here is the first song from this movie to appear in the blog. This song is sung by G M Durrani. The lyricist is someone called Nava Naqvi, while music is composed by an equally unheard of music director named Sushant Bannerji.
